  • HOW TO WEAR : 1. Position the round ornament at the center of your forehead 2. Secure the middle chain in the hair using a bobby pin 3. Place the two side chains along the hairline of your forehead 4. Attach each side chain with bobby pins, securing them in the hair just behind the ears.

  • Ethnic Significance: " Maatha Patti " (? maatha? means head and "patti" means band) is an extension of Maang Tika (head ornament) with beaded side strings, which cover the forehead. Indian brides wear this to ward off evil and bad luck. This is also known as Damini
